Esk - Kilcoy and Toowoomba - North are two Queensland areas that differ mostly in their accessibility and First Nations outcomes. Toowoomba - North is more walkable, with 53.6% of homes within a 15-minute walk of a park and 24.5% near public transport, compared to 35.2% and 11.1% in Esk - Kilcoy. Outcomes for First Nations people are also higher in Toowoomba - North, where the typical household income is $1,882 and 49.0% of First Nations people finished Year 12.
Both areas are effectively alike in their overall walkability and the size of their First Nations populations. They also share a similar terrain slope and a nearly identical share of homes with a 15-minute-city walkshed. However, the gaps between them in First Nations employment and education have remained significant, with the unemployment rate well higher in Esk - Kilcoy at 13.6%.
